We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Operator to oversee the daily operations of our assisted living community. The ideal candidate will have a passion for working with seniors and a strong background in healthcare or hospitality management.Key Responsibilities:
Manage and coordinate all aspects of community operations to ensure a high standard of care and service. Lead, mentor, and develop staff to foster a positive and productive work environment. Oversee resident admissions, assessments, and care plans with a focus on personalized resident services. Maintain compliance with healthcare regulations and community standards. Collaborate with families, healthcare providers, and internal teams to address resident needs and concerns. Develop and manage budgets, resources, and policies to ensure financial and operational efficiency. Oversee the kitchen, laundry, caregivers, med techs, activities, scheduling , on a daily basis Responsible for tracking KPI's , performance , all quarterly reviews, hiring, and onboardingQualifications:
Bachelor's degree in healthcare administration, business management, or a related field. • Idaho Administrator License Minimum of 3-5 years of experience in a management role within the assisted living or healthcare industry.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ills. Knowledge of state and federal regulations for assisted living facilities. Compassionate and patient-centered approach to care.Benefits:
